Blackcat Ransomware, just like other types of malicious software, locks files and retains them 'hostage' until the demanded ransom is paid. In health services, this includes patient records, treatment plans, and more vital information. The malicious actions result in great disruption of health care services, leading to possible misdiagnoses, delayed treatments and other health-related hazards.

Taking intact mind, the intensity of this problem, it becomes imperative to embrace efficient ransomware prevention measures. An inclusive approach for ransomware prevention must include routine system improvements. It should also incorporate routine backup of important files along with appropriate employee awareness on the value of internet protection.

Moreover, implementing a solid security infrastructure that includes firewalls, email filters, and violation detection systems can largely lower the chance of succumbing victim to Blackcat Ransomware. Using encrypted communication formats, VPNs, and multi-factor authentication methods can add to the security measures.
